Maine's summer music festival season is winding down, with two biggies still on the docket: the American Folk Festival on the Bangor Waterfront, which opens Friday, and the Thomas Point Beach Bluegrass Festival over Labor Day weekend in Brunswick.
The bluegrass festival has a great history, with a long tradition of excellence. The folk festival is fairly new and still finding its way.
But calling the American Folk Festival new is a bit misleading.
